I've seen folks put indoor/out door thermometers outside the rig to keep track of the temp for their pets.
I've seen folks put them in their utility bay to monitor the temp during cold weather.
I've seen folks put them in the fridge/freezer to monitor that temp.
You can normally have three measuring three different things (most have an A, B & C frequency) if you are not too close to your neighbors.
Many times in commercial RV parks, and rallys, I don't need to put my outside thermometer up because someone close is using one, and I can read their signal.
